Michigan commits impressing at All-American practices
Observations by Rivals head guy, Mike Farrell:
Mazi Smith, Trente Jones and Quentin Johnson all listed in his top ten stock risers. He's been consistent in his praise of Mazi. Nice to hear when DT is the position of greatest need.

“Projected position” depends on how big he can get and remain athletically viable. As a recruit he was a 6-6 250 lb SDE (Gary’s position essentially). If he can build up to 290+ and still remain athletic enough to be a contributor, a slide inside is likely. Same with Morris. If he can put on enough good weight to move inside, it’s likely that he does so.
Sometimes it’s more advantageous to get athletic DE types with big frames and put them in a college weight room and bulk them up to 290+ than it is to get a kid out of high school that’s already over 300 lbs. It’s rare to get a DT out of high school that has enough “good weight” to be a viable option early in his career. If you can get a good frame on a 250 lb kid and spend a year putting 35-40 lbs of muscle on him, the results are probably going to be better than that 320 lb kid you get out of high school.
Carlo Kemp comes to mind as a comparison. 6-3 255 as a recruit (prior to that he was smaller and recruited by many as a linebacker). Put him in a college weight room and he’s bulked up to over 280 lbs and he’s now a viable option inside. Conversely, if a player’s max playing weight is in the 260ish range, obviously you’re going to keep him at end.
